The LCD programs are nearly useless, there should be lots more useful info for them. Maybe they should work like the event block somewhat in that you can pick containers or blocks to display info about. The LCD programs should be the bread and butter of useful info, they should show us and allow us to aggregate all the useful info we need.

I'm often flying around with 3 screens in front of me, showing nothing, because there's nothing useful.

Here's a bit of a list for actually useful LCD programs:

Total batteries charge % on grid, Time till full/time till empty, capacity in MWH, total instantaneous output, table of individual charges

Total gases % on grid, total kg, time to full/empty, h2o2 connected and supplying/on

Base ship mass, inventory volume, inventory mass, total mass, total weight in current gravity, acceleration time to full speed, current time to full stop (at given angle while slowing), KNt thrust force for each axis. Time to complete a roll in each axis (maybe some nice bars that move up and down as you use thrusters and show how close you are to limits?)

Table of parts in grid containers, count, weight and volume

Table of weapons/ammo/tools/misc (so table of parts isnt cluttered)

Table of ores

Table of Ingots

Damage chart showing a simple top front side with markers on damaged blocks

Table of Jump drive statuses

Total % filled of all containers, with a table below it of containers on grid with fill % and weight/volume

Projectors total parts remaining list, parts in storage matching projection requirement, parts missing (like the ingot list in assembler but for parts)

Drills total fill %, table of fill % mass and volume


Even just a few of these would be amazing. LCD's are sorely neglected, its a QOL that is usually filled in by mods/PB scripts. But we cant always use those.
